The simpsons and philosophy is an expansive, comprehensive collection of generally highly accessible essays written by philosophy professors trying to use their love and knowledge of the simpsons to introduce the shows viewers to some of the basic elements of philosophical inquiry. Homer jay simpson is a fictional character and the protagonist of the american animated sitcom the simpsons.

He is the spouse of marge simpson and father of bart simpson, lisa simpson, and maggie simpson. There is a character named homer simpson in the day of the locust, a 1939 novel by nathanael west, which may have been another inspiration for homers name.
